Sustainability, Defined — What Is It? 

If you look up the term “sustainability” in the dictionary, it refers to the ability of something to maintain itself at a certain rate or level. The United Nations World Commission on Environment and Development defines it as “development that meets present needs without compromising the ability of future generations to meet their own needs.”

Everything changes — the study of the planet’s evolution teaches that change is the one universal constant. However, when present actions affect humanity’s future, the necessity of making wise choices to preserve the only habitat people have becomes increasingly clear. There is no planet B. 

Therefore, humans must learn to work with nature, not attempt to conquer it, as they are a part of it and cannot survive without it. That means eliminating emissions from fossil fuels, finding improved ways to deal with waste, and implementing societal and economic support structures to facilitate the shift toward a cyclical way of doing business that preserves resources for future generations.

1. The Circular Economy 

If you haven’t read Kate Raworth’s incredible book “Doughnut Economics,” add it to your Kindle. Yes, she’s an economist, but her work reads well to the layperson, and it explains why a move toward a circular economy matters. 

A circular economy is a way of flourishing within planetary boundaries, modeling human practices after nature’s cycle. It strives to eliminate waste and promote sustainability through reuse and resource efficiency. 

Imagine an apple core — you eat it, save the seeds for new growth and toss it in the compost bin, where it breaks down with the help of oxygen into rich soil ready to nurture the next generation. The circular economy is similar.  Instead of landfilling a product at the end of its useful life, you return it to the manufacturer or a special recycling facility to break it down into parts for new products. 

For example, Manduka Yoga has pioneered such a program for its mats. When your mat reaches its half-life, order a new one and return the old one in a special box. Your old mat material gets recycled.

2. Green Finance 

The shift to a circular economy requires a change in value. Money and value have become distant third cousins in the present consumer-driven model, but green finance strives to assign greater importance to what truly matters. 

Green finance involves shifting capital to projects that encourage sustainability and eco-friendliness. It might include loans to fund environmentally friendly projects or government grants or subsidies, and even innovative financial products like commercial solar finance, which helps businesses transition to renewable energy by providing capital for solar installations. Although lenders must remain wary of greenwashing, just like consumers, society needs large-scale projects meant to work in harmony, not against, the environment more than ever. It only makes sense to value such measures with competitive financing.

For example, venture capitalists may extend money toward projects like mass-producing SoleX Turf. This genius idea of a Florida fifth grader resulted in an astroturf-like material that collects energy from the sun using principles of photosynthesis. Using a similar substrate on sports courts everywhere would eliminate the emissions from mowing grass while serving as an alternative clean power source.

4. Alternative Fuel Vehicles 

Transportation is the single biggest emitter of greenhouse gases after power plants. However, breaking an addiction to cars isn’t easy. Few have the luxury of time to walk or bike, and those who do often find builders created the existing infrastructure for vehicles, not pedestrians. 

Enter alternative fuel vehicles. Electric cars instantly come to mind, as 64% of Americans live within two miles of an EV charging station. However, innovators like Toyota are also experimenting with hydrogen fuel cell technology, which may someday extend ranges on such rides without requiring excess lithium mining for batteries. 

Toyota isn’t resigning its development efforts to Japan. It recently renamed its California research and development facility North American Hydrogen Headquarters. It is currently pivoting interest in such development toward commercial trucks to help alt-fuel fleets cross large distances without needing a refill. 

5. Converting the Grid to Renewable Energy 

Unfortunately, much of the nation’s power supply still runs on fossil fuels. However, that’s changing, although how fast it does so largely depends on smart policy and wise decision-making throughout the transition. For example, California has a solar surplus, but the benefits go mainly to residents who can afford panels. This has resulted in a cost burden for those who can’t afford the initial investment and must remain connected to the grid. 

A full conversion requires the ability to store energy, which is why fossil fuels are so valuable — oil remains ready to go until ignited. A full conversion will require a combination of community solar stations that provide power to multiple residences. This is a consideration for developers erecting new communities or involved in neighborhood renewal projects. It will also require improved storage solutions and inverter technology to distribute stored power where residents need it. 

However, the result will be cleaner and more secure energy. Currently, an attack on a power station could impact millions of customers. Conversely, community solar banks could operate independently, and those that malfunction could borrow energy from elsewhere, keeping the lights on amid technical difficulties. 

Hybrid solar systems for homes are a promising development. These contain batteries for independent energy storage but also connect to the grid, ensuring homeowners have a stable supply during high-demand periods. This interconnection allows individual homes to act as mini power-generating stations, and transforming the grid into a series of connected hubs means surpluses in one location can compensate for others that suffer outages.
